    Comments Thread For: Erik Morales: I Have No Problem Facing Marquez on 7/14

    On Saturday night in Houston, Texas, WBC junior welterweight champion Erik Morales (52-7, 36KOs) will defend his title against unbeaten Danny Garcia (22-0, 14KOs). If Morales is able to overcome the 24-year-old Garcia, the four division champion is certainly interested in facing Mexican rival Juan Manuel Marquez on July 14th in Cowboys Stadium.
